Nigerian actor Muyiwa Ademola has publicly apologized to some of his colleagues after failing to invite them to the premiere of his upcoming movie, ORIrebirth. The actor expressed his deep regret on social media, acknowledging that the error was entirely his fault and asking for forgiveness.
Ademola took to his platform, writing: “Good morning, fam. I just want to take a moment to sincerely apologize to those who should have been invited but weren’t, especially my colleagues, both senior and junior. The blame is on me. Please forgive me. You all are significant to me and my journey, and I will always value you.”
He further expressed his remorse, stating, “Ema binu simi. Afojudi ko o. I just got a bit overwhelmed. I am so sorry.” The apology comes after he revealed that the pressure of organizing the premiere and preparing for the movie’s release had left him feeling overwhelmed. It’s clear that the actor deeply values the support of his peers and recognizes their importance in his career.
ORIrebirth, which marks a significant milestone in Ademola’s career, is set to be released in cinemas on May 1st. This film will be his first major cinema debut, and expectations are high as fans and industry insiders look forward to its premiere.
